Sorry, but earth is not a gravity free system. No matter where it is placed in the universe it will still have gravity that will affect all around it and that upon it.
Any two objects attract one another.
Everything that has mass has gravity - so virtually everything in the Universe has gravity.
Gravity and its forces are found everywhere in the universe.
